Server Component Type
A server component type supports multiple server component types. Each of these types performs a function or job. CAUTION: You must not modify this object type. Any modifications can adversely affect performance.
This object type occurs in the following location in the object hierarchy:
- Siebel Objects > Server Component Type
Table 170 describes properties that Siebel CRM uses with a server component type.
Table 170. Properties of the Server Component Type

Background Mode |
If TRUE, then a server component that uses this server component type can run in the background. |
Batch Mode |
If TRUE, then a server component that uses this server component type can run in batch. |
Code Symbol (S) |
Specifies this server component type as an enum, which is a short list of known values. This configuration allows faster searching than using the full descriptive name. |
Debug Only |
If TRUE, then a server component that uses this server component type can run only in debug mode. |
Display Name (S) |
Specifies the name of this server component type that Siebel CRM displays in the Server Manager. |
Interactive |
If TRUE, then a server component that uses this server component type can interactive. |
Key Based Routing (S) |
If TRUE, then some batch mode components can control how Siebel CRM partitions and routes a request. These batch mode components can register a key or a set of keys so that each key only gets the requests that match the key. |
Name (S) |
Specifies the name of the object definition. |
